Following the recent Chrome sandbox escape (CVE-2025-2783), various Firefox developers identified a similar pattern in our IPC code. A compromised child process could cause the parent process to return an unintentionally powerful handle, leading to a sandbox escape. The original vulnerability was being exploited in the wild. This only affects Firefox on Windows. Other operating systems are unaffected.

An earlier fix for an Inter-process Communication (IPC) vulnerability, CVE-2011-3079, added authentication to communication between IPC endpoints and server parents during IPC process creation. This authentication is insufficient for channels created after the IPC process is started, leading to the authentication not being correctly applied to later channels. This could allow for a sandbox escape through IPC channels due to lack of message validation in the listener process.

Insufficient vetting of parameters passed with the Prompt:Open IPC message between child and parent processes can result in the non-sandboxed parent process opening web content chosen by a compromised child process. When combined with additional vulnerabilities this could result in executing arbitrary code on the user's computer.

Use-after-free vulnerability in the TypeObject class in the JavaScript engine in Mozilla Firefox before 28.0, Firefox ESR 24.x before 24.4, Thunderbird before 24.4, and SeaMonkey before 2.25 allows remote attackers to execute arbitrary code by triggering extensive memory consumption while garbage collection is occurring, as demonstrated by improper handling of BumpChunk objects.

Use-after-free vulnerability in the RefreshDriverTimer::TickDriver function in the SMIL Animation Controller in Mozilla Firefox before 30.0, Firefox ESR 24.x before 24.6, and Thunderbird before 24.6 allows remote attackers to execute arbitrary code or cause a denial of service (heap memory corruption) via crafted web content.

Security researcher Abhishek Arya (Inferno) of the Google Chrome Security Team discovered a number of use-after-free and out of bounds read issues using the Address Sanitizer tool. These issues are potentially exploitable, allowing for remote code execution.

In general these flaws cannot be exploited through email in the Thunderbird product because scripting is disabled, but is potentially a risk in browser or browser-like contexts.
